Output 6fc6a62fbba5156586de6c3d8cf853db341a891179f57e4e39cc58fd6c32392e:0

value
103694
script pubkey
OP_0 OP_PUSHBYTES_20 88d0ec39a6a01e1849a391e6a9d05e2c55f8789d
address
bc1q3rgwcwdx5q0psjdrj8n2n5z7932ls7yaprqf7e
transaction
6fc6a62fbba5156586de6c3d8cf853db341a891179f57e4e39cc58fd6c32392e
confirmations
72
spent
true